To create a custom object using the Setup menu, simply navigate to Objects and Fields > Object Manager, and then click the "New Custom Object" button. Switch from the Users view to Public Groups. Did any DOS compatibility layers exist for any UNIX-like systems before DOS started to become outmoded? Now, that it is its own object, you can add custom fields, write validation rules, triggers, process builder and flows. 2. WebObject permissions specify the base-level access users have to create, read, edit, and delete records for each object. There is one idea around similar topic that is where salesforce support pointed me when I asked but not clear if those two things are connected. Also, Execute The Next Criteria feature in the Process flow is exciting. 0000014247 00000 n Determining if EmailMessage record created the case, How do you get out of a corner when plotting yourself into a corner. 0000014357 00000 n I would caution against adding the related profiles in the changeset for deployment as the results of deploying a profile are not reliable. From there, you can enter the details of your custom object, including its name, label, and other settings. Their permissions are not associated with them directly and are determined by its parent object. A. Site design / logo 2023 Stack Exchange Inc; user contributions licensed under CC BY-SA. 0000034683 00000 n Why is this sentence from The Great Gatsby grammatical? 5. What do you mean with "creating an email message record", is this custom? You can create custom profiles with fine-tuned access for different teams. sharing - Object Permissions on EmailMessage Object - Salesforce Stack Exchange Object Permissions on EmailMessage Object Ask Question Asked 2 years, 6 months ago Modified 2 years, 6 months ago Viewed 466 times 0 No object level permissions appear to exist for the EmailMessage object is this true? Navigate to Manage Users > Profiles > Object Settings. Why is there a voltage on my HDMI and coaxial cables? ERROR: CREATE MATERIALIZED VIEW WITH DATA cannot be executed from a function. WebFor every email the Apex email service domain receives, Salesforce creates a separate InboundEmail object that contains the contents and attachments of that email. Our support team needs an auto-response to let customers know we are closed. Salesforce Queues prioritize, distribute, and assign records used by teams that share workloads. 0000015723 00000 n all users in the public group will have the ability to view the record and change the record owner. This is very much needed for when there are holidays. The team was small and there was no need to separate data access between sales and service teams. 0000131735 00000 n 0000016272 00000 n 0000006155 00000 n Skip Navigation. @RichardKiefer no solution simply doesn't exist. Id rather not go through the trouble of testing all the different scenarios. Can queues be created from a Chatter Groups or Task/Activity/Event on an Opportunity? The email addresses are stored as text fields with no association to the user or contact or lead. so you and other/future admins know what this flow element is used for. Then I tried and the error still appears. Object permissions either respect or override sharing rules and settings. 0000006641 00000 n Thats great! As mentioned above, Salesforce Queues prioritize, distribute, and assign the records used by teams sharing workloads. 0000043872 00000 n checkout this one https://developer.salesforce.com/docs/atlas.en-us.api.meta/api/sforce_api_objects_emailmessage.htmIf IsPrivateDraft is set to true, then only the CreatedById user can view, update, and send this email draft. 0000165138 00000 n 0000008292 00000 n Queues bring together a group of users. Is there any way to document the last time a queue was used? since the email is visible to a record, I think it should follow that record accessibility. Verify the custom contact lookup is updated on the email message record. Go to the Leads tab, and click on the List View dropdown. Sales Support receives the Chatter email with details and each individual responds to the chatter for the rep in the region they manage WebSalesforce Scheduler Grant Guest Users Required User and Object Permissions To schedule appointments, guest users need certain user and object permissions. WebHome. Edit Custom Permissions how to enable that email message record to other users of that profile ? Thanks a lot! Join our group of 500+ trusted guest posters Click here to start the conversation. WebResponsible for creation of users, roles, profiles and defined object and field level securities involved in data mapping and migration of data from legacy systems to Salesforce.com objects and fields. 4. WebAdministrators have the Edit Read-Only Fields permission, which ignores the Read-Only Field Level Security on any field that the user could otherwise edit. An assignment rule can add a Lead to a queue, but a User can then Accept the Lead or change the owner. 0000166100 00000 n It only takes a minute to sign up. 0000013265 00000 n Why do many companies reject expired SSL certificates as bugs in bug bounties? Scroll down to the Queue Members section. Speed, efficiency, collaboration all the good stuff! Find the entry you want to change. How do you get out of a corner when plotting yourself into a corner. Solution: Being the Awesome Admin that she is, Addison is able to solve this declaratively using custom lookup field to track the contact ID. https://help.salesforce.com/s/articleView?id=000319234&type=1. I don't see issue to use flow with Email Message object, and you should be able to get WhatId and WhoId from the ActivityId for follow-up task. The following permissions specify the access that users have to objects. Home; Features; Services; About; Contact; Login; Get Free Demo; salesforce user object permissions If you have a tool like Snapshot by Dreamfactory, you can use the tool to deploy field permissions. The queue shares the same characteristics as a record owner therefore, to add records to a queue, you only need to update the record owner! Site design / logo 2023 Stack Exchange Inc; user contributions licensed under CC BY-SA. Click Add to move Lead into the selected objects column. Platform. WebTo determine what custom permissions users have when they authenticate in a connected app, reference the user's Identity URL, which Salesforce provides along with the access token for the connected app. Alternatively, there could be a custom action created which would call a flow for example and improve the experience with a lower number of clicks. We use automation and a custom field to record the original queue. 0000004456 00000 n The varEmailMessageID will be passed as a parameter from process builder. Salesforce, Inc. Salesforce Tower, 415 Mission Street, 3rd Floor, San Francisco, CA 94105, United States, When you get set up in Salesforce, adding users is an anticipated step. Tools for developing with Salesforce in the lightweight, extensible VS Code editor. You can edit access for available objects there. Yes, Deleting a reord in salesforce require one of the following permissions: Yes Gaurav :), I changed also this class and added without sharing. 7+ years IT experience in all Software Development Life Cycle (SDLC) phases from requirement gathering to analysis, design, development, implementation & enhancement of projects in Salesforce.com CRM & JAVA. What's the difference between a power rail and a signal line? WebPosted 4:52:09 PM. Take a look at the AppExchange Profiles and Permission Set Helper to give you a head start. This is especially useful when team members are sick or on vacation. From the App Launcher, open Adobe Acrobat Sign for Salesforce. If you were to log in as a normal user, the field would indeed be read-only when the field is set to Read-Only. 0000004089 00000 n Verify that a new task has been created assigned to the user, associated to the contact to follow up on the email sent, with a due date 3 days after today. 1) The individual can go ahead and edit the Assigned To field on the task, then change the owner from the Queue to them. Is it possible that the original case owner will still have visibility with the case that he created event if it is already assigned to a queue and the case owner is updated? Thanks for contributing an answer to Salesforce Stack Exchange! Developer Centers. It moves emails out as tasks into its own object. Then one can filter a List View using that custom field. 0000131543 00000 n Webfrom dust we come to dust we return quran. 0000166122 00000 n Remember that there are two email fields: 1) Queue email this is a text field that lets you insert an email address This means that any users with the role Director, Direct Sales and users lower in the hierarchy will gain visibility into the queue. Assigning the right profiles, roles, and data access means you will have more flexibility in the future. Best Practice Tip: Dont forget to provide a description so you and other/future admins know what this visual workflow is for. Hooray! 0000043639 00000 n Title: Salesforce Developer (hands on coder)Location: New York, NY (Hybrid - 3 days onsite, 2 daysSee this and similar jobs on LinkedIn. 0000017357 00000 n But because of our Assignment rule ever time they change the Owner it goes back to the Queue. What's the Best Way to Learn Salesforce Flow? WebEdit Object Permissions in Profiles View and Edit Tab Settings in Permission Sets and Profiles View and Edit Assigned Apps in Profiles Enable Custom Permissions in Profiles Edit Session Settings in Profiles View and Edit Password Policies in Profiles Permission Sets App and System Settings in Permission Sets Search Permission Sets Are you using Email-to-Case or Enhanced Email functionality? In a nutshell, Salesforce Queues allow users to prioritize, distribute, and assign records ideal for teams that share workloads. WebRepresents an email in Salesforce. Provide descriptions, where provided, in Salesforce. Skip Navigation. For the email notification when a record is assigned to this queue. 0000015507 00000 n Home; Documentation; APIs; Discover. 0000014686 00000 n Your Related To options may be limited because you don't have Read permission on an object, either because of your profile, or you're missing a license from one or more installed packages. Developer Centers. To subscribe to this RSS feed, copy and paste this URL into your RSS reader. Tewkesbury Christine is correct. Activate the process builder and visual workflow as they are deployed as inactive into Production. A limit involving the quotient of two sums. Were going to create a queue for the EMEA Leads. Login as a user and navigate to a contact to send an email. For example, if a user who has the View All Data permission (not ideal) or View All permission on Cases (for the specific object) created a Case which has been assigned to a Queue now, they will still be able to view that Case, and all the others regardless of the owner being a queue. Wondering why all options are not seen in it and why is the field read/write when its read only. You can check your profile permissions to confirm this permission. When a Sales Rep sends an follow up email to a customer, he would like Salesforce to create a task assigned to the Sales Rep to follow up with the contact three days after the email was sent. 0000011558 00000 n Groups enable record visibility to be extended to multiple users at once. Stack Exchange network consists of 181 Q&A communities including Stack Overflow, the largest, most trusted online community for developers to learn, share their knowledge, and build their careers. Is this on custom object or Account with Contact/Opportunity? <> Thanks for the tips! Does anyone happen to know who is the sender of the Queue email? WebAdministrators have the Edit Read-Only Fields permission, which ignores the Read-Only Field Level Security on any field that the user could otherwise edit. 0000014138 00000 n Salesforce introduced email message as its own standard object in Summer 16. Have something to share? Salesforce introduced email message as its own standard object in Summer 16. The SysAdmin has access to setup and all objects, as they are the ones maintaining the platform. Assign accurate roles to grant record access Remember that Queue Members can be individual users (add one by one), Public groups, roles and roles and subordinates (to add multiple members at once). 0000013865 00000 n All of this is done with clicks, not code. The nature of simulating nature: A Q&A with IBM Quantum researcher Dr. Jamie We've added a "Necessary cookies only" option to the cookie consent popup, Change the name in "from" field of the email sent via salesforce, On send email from Contact, add activity to custom object if bcc email matches custom object's email, relatedTo field visible in verify merge fields, but not in vf email, Delete caseFeed when email message is deleted. Thank you so much for taking the time to make these posts. Admins create a role hierarchy and assign users to each role to organize users into a management chain. You will find that the list is empty. As UserRole is special kind of standard object I don't think you can give access to certain objects. [EmailMessage].HtmlBody Contains String follow up, [EmailMessage].Contact__c Is null Boolean False, [EmailMessage].Contact__c Is Changed Boolean True, [EmailMessage].Subject Contains String follow up, Due Date Only Formula today()+3 [We are setting the due date to 3 days from today], Assigned To ID reference [EmailMessage].CreatedById, Subject Formula Follow up on & [EmailMessage].Subject & for & [EmailMessage].ToAddress [Note: The task subject will indicate to Follow up on <, Name ID Reference [EmailMessage].Contact__c, Login as a user and navigate to a contact to send an email. WebPosted 5:00:25 PM. Emails sent from Salesforce are saved as Email Message records As security measure in Salesforce, when admin change user email address (maybe in sandbox, typo or other reasons), Salesforce will send What is the Lightning Record Page? Description Heavy development experience in Salesforce platform that includes coding andSee this and similar jobs on LinkedIn. One field is Queue email. Thanks, How to add the userrole object or give permissions for particular user in salesforce. Automatically add records to a queue when they are created, based on specific record criteria using Lead Assignment Rules. Calculating probabilities from d6 dice pool (Degenesis rules for botches and triggers), Recovering from a blunder I made while emailing a professor. The best answers are voted up and rise to the top, Not the answer you're looking for? Once that is completed, delete the temporary flow element you created. Ensure either the email body or email subject, The new custom field, process builder and visual workflow can be deployed to Production in a change set (. 17. 0000006864 00000 n A. Or is it enough if we just provide the Queue email address without ticking the Send email to members checkbox for the email to be sent to the Queue inbox only? 0000010635 00000 n 0000017203 00000 n WebPosted 7:57:07 PM. 0000004974 00000 n Wondering if queue assignments are only at record creation? Their permissions are not associated with them directly and are determined by its parent object. Reference. D. Draw the connectors between the Record Lookup and Record Update flow elements. . Time arrow with "current position" evolving with overlay number. WebSUMMARY. WebYou can manage object permissions in permission sets and profiles. 0000014631 00000 n EAC data is not stored in SFDC, so I doubt you can get it from flow. You can grant these permissions to guest users through the guest user profile for your Experience Cloud site. I mean they will pick up a record & change the owner or is there any other way (automatic)? Learn more about Stack Overflow the company, and our products. 0000165182 00000 n Defined lookup and master-detail relationships on the objects and created junction objects to establish connectivity among objects. i) if the checkbox is ticked AND the item in the queue was sent via case assignment or escalation rules, then an email will go to that email address (which needs to be manually synced when the queue members change), ii) if the checkbox is unticked, no email will go out, iii) if the item comes to the queue from any other method (such as Process Builder), there will be NO email sent you need to send one from your process. 0000166144 00000 n Salesforce CPQ Administrator can add a series of questions on the Quote line editor and based on the response from the Sales Rep correct products will be displayed. You probably want to check that the Groups Type field is Queue, else it will process new members of all the other types of Group. so you and other/future admins know what this visual workflow is for. 0000016869 00000 n I have a rule entry that assigns any leads that are not from the US. Johan, hi!Is there any way to store Email Message in the referring case and the Opportunity Activities History at the same time, because there is only one sObject we could use in WhatId?Thanks. The FLS for it is read only but I am still able to edit it or populate it. 0000012494 00000 n startxref Remember that Queue Members can be individual users (add one by one), Public groups, roles and roles and subordinates (to add multiple members at once). Salesforce CPQ Administrator can add a series of questions on the Quote line editor and based on the response from the Sales Rep correct products will be displayed. Why are non-Western countries siding with China in the UN? Saves the email or event and the attachments to Salesforce and associates both to the selected Salesforce records. Flow: , Set the variable varEmailMessageID Reference [EmailMessage].Id. Going Headless with Salesforce B2B Commerce Cloud, Complete List of TrailblazerDX Parties & Events 2023. Yes, adding without sharing really solved the problem. 0000015014 00000 n Send a chatter to a Sales Support Chatter Group with details around their ask to Sale Support You will find that the list is empty. You can vote for the idea here: https://trailblazer.salesforce.com/ideaView?id=08730000000BrESAA0. These settings come in handy when working across a large team with varying data security needs, The Complete Guide to Salesforce User Management, Create guidelines for your Salesforce users, Assign accurate profiles to grant object access, Increase object access through permission sets, Assign accurate roles to grant record access, Hit the Trail to Set Your Users Up for Success. The email addresses are stored as text fields with no association to the user or contact or lead. Title: Salesforce Developer (hands on coder)Location: New York, NY (Hybrid - 3 days onsite, 2 daysSee this and similar jobs on LinkedIn. 3) From a reporting perspective, I like that I can see the tasks assigned to queues, but there are limitations. Queues bring together groups of users to help manage shared workloads, while increasing visibility into what needs to be done (even if team members are out sick or on vacation). The object where we are using the approval history and the queues is a custom object. The email recipient information in the email message record is the email address sent. 0000014521 00000 n The most common distinction for standard profiles (what you get out of the box) is the SysAdmin profile vs. Standard User. Salesforce Queues prioritize, distribute, and assign records used by teams that share workloads. 0000016705 00000 n You can create a multiple rule entries and sets the order in which the entry is processed in the rule, for example, 1, 2, 3. Required Editions and User Permissions 0000017165 00000 n As DreamHouse grew, their sales and service teams became more distinct and needed to focus on their respective roles and access different sets of data. As a best practice, where there is a DML action (fast or record create, update, delete or lookup action) in a flow, you should also include notification of a flow fault. Salesforce introduced email message as its own standard object in Summer 16. Thanks a lot See below help article. 3. WebIncrease object access through permission sets Permission sets grant access to objects outside of profiles. 0000007954 00000 n